How to fill out planning your radiation oncology

01
Gather all necessary information about the patient, including medical history, diagnosis, and previous treatments.
02
Review the patient's medical records and imaging results, such as CT scans or MRIs.
03
Consult with a radiation oncologist to discuss the treatment plan and goals.
04
Determine the target area for radiation treatment and assess the surrounding healthy tissues to minimize potential side effects.
05
Use specialized software or treatment planning systems to create a detailed radiation treatment plan.
06
Consider factors such as the type and stage of cancer, the patient's overall health, and potential risks.
07
Determine the appropriate radiation dose and delivery technique, such as external beam radiation or brachytherapy.
08
Collaborate with other healthcare professionals, such as medical physicists and dosimetrists, to ensure accurate and safe treatment delivery.
09
Educate the patient and their family about the treatment plan, potential side effects, and any necessary precautions.
10
Monitor the patient during and after radiation therapy to evaluate the effectiveness of the treatment and manage any side effects.
11
Continuously communicate and collaborate with the patient's primary care team to provide comprehensive and coordinated care.
12
Regularly reassess and adjust the treatment plan as needed based on the patient's response and overall progress.

Planning in radiation oncology refers to the process of determining the appropriate treatment strategy for a patient undergoing radiation therapy, including the dosage and targeting of radiation beams to minimize damage to surrounding healthy tissues.
Typically, healthcare providers such as radiation oncologists and their administrative staff are required to file planning documents related to radiation oncology.
Filling out planning for radiation oncology involves collecting patient data, outlining the treatment plan, documenting the radiation doses, and ensuring compliance with regulatory requirements.
The purpose of planning in radiation oncology is to ensure that the radiation treatment is tailored to the patient's specific needs, improving treatment efficacy while minimizing side effects.
Information to be reported typically includes patient demographics, diagnosis, treatment objectives, radiation dosing information, and treatment delivery methods.
